He was an electrical contractor for 50 years in Fauquier and Loudoun Counties.

He was an officer and past governor of Moose Lodge 829 in Front Royal.

He was the husband of the late Alice Virginia Payne.

Surviving are his wife, Edna T. Payne; a daughter, Peggy Edwards of Warrenton; four sons, Jack Payne of Warrenton, Jerry Payne of Manassas, Henry Payne and Calvin Payne, both of Marshall; three sisters; a brother; 16 grandchildren and 12 great-grandchildren.

Memorial contributions may be made to Warren County Workshop, P.O. Box 462, Front Royal, Va. 22630; the American Heart Association or the American Cancer Society.

Arrangements were handled by the Moser Funeral Home in Warrenton.
